The CAN-SPAM Act

Doesn’t just apply to bulk unsolicited email, but all commercial messages,

“which the law defines as “any electronic mail message the primary purpose of which is the commercial advertisement or promotion of a commercial product or service”

Page 5: Spam email-compliance

exceptions

The CAN-SPAM Act does not apply to transactional or relationship messages.

Transactional messages are defined by the CAN-SPAM Act as any message that’s "facilitating, completing or confirming a previously agreed upon transaction.”

Marketers can spam

So long as the marketer:

•Accurately identifies themselves •Does’t use deceptive subject lines•Identifies the message as an ad•Provides the senders physical address•Tells recipients how to opt•Honors opt out requests within 10 business days

cost of non-compliance

Each separate violation of the CAN-SPAM Act is subject to penalties of up to $16,000.
